POOR CUSTOMER SERVICE

Buying a car from AMD Automotive is a pleasant experience. The staff are friendly and helpful. However, it's when things go wrong that you find out what a company is really like. My daughter purchased a car on the 12th Oct, a Peugeot 208 for £7k. Three days later a warning light came on. Since then we have endured 2 botched attempts to repair the problem and my daughter has been without a car for weeks on end.
Eventually we ran out of patience and requested to return the car and receive a full refund under the terms of the consumer rights act 2015. This took weeks, numerous times phone calls were not returned and the whole process was made difficult, frustrating and stressful. When the car was returned AMD refused to refund us until the following day which was a big worry.
On the plus side AMD did attempt to fix the problem and they did refund my daughter. I appreciate that sometimes used cars go wrong and if it were not for the ridiculous way they tried to delay and talk us out of returning the car this would be a five star review.
Sadly, although they eventually did the right thing I have to say AMD have a lot to learn about customer service and therefore I would advise against purchasing a car from this business

Avoid! Once sold a car it’s YOUR problem!

I had purchased a vehicle from this company on the 15th January 2025. I collected the vehicle on the 31st January due to it being “prepped” still had kurbs and dent on it.

5 weeks later on 8th of March while I was driving home from work. the vehicle had an engine light appear on the dash, stating there is a GEARBOX FUALT. “emergency mode” this had the prevented the gearbox from going into specific gears.

I called the the dealer to ask them as they said I have a 3 month warranty when i bought the vehicle. So not to worry? Wrong! take it to an authorised VAT registered garage and send us a report they recommend volksmaster.

Told to drop the car off first thing on Wednesday. Which I did. I then couple hours later received an invoice of repair which I was told to forward to the dealer. So they can then get it approved by the third party warranty company. The total repair bill was just over £6000

I was then told by the dealer “this is too much” we will speak to them and get back to you. After hearing nothing back I decided to call the next day as the garage had called me asking what’s going on.

Then next day I receive a message from the salesman saying “ we have spoken to warranty they only cover up to £500” so that leaves me having to pay £5500 to repair a vehicle i collected 5 weeks ago?

I was quite dissatisfied with how I was being treated and felt as I was being shrugged off from responses I was getting from the salesman. as well as not answering calls or having been told I will return your call on message but not doing so. But when I decided to call the business number I got an answer from the salesman straight away? A bit odd. He told me I had viewed the car before i purchased it? Which I then stated I did not? I should have looking back instead of trusting the dealer based on reviews. whether i viewed the car or didn’t how am I meant to see a fault within the gearbox? After expressing how I felt I was being treated by the company I was then assured this isn’t the case and that he will speak to “higher ups” to see how this can be resolved. I explained I cannot afford the cover this bill of repair. i purchased the vehicle so I could make a living but now I am stuck and out of work. Yet I am paying for insurance and the vehicle payments. This is 14th March (today) I have been told to wait till the 17th to get an update after he speaks to his boss. 17th… Update is to wait another day so he can speak to his boss? seems like I’m getting nowhere.

18th March, basically told me they will not do anything. Told me me to take it up with my bank and get them to demand an action from the dealer. The bank explained the dealer could easily resolve the issue by repairing or purchasing the vehicle back as soon as.

What a joke! Kept me waiting a week for absolutely nothing. I hope whoever is reading this keeps this review in mind if thinking of purchasing a car from this company as I hope nobody is left in the situation I am. As I’m still waiting with no resolution.
